the vc4_hdmi driver has some custom structures to hold the data it needs to associate with the drm_encoder and drm_connector structures.
However, it allocates them separately from the vc4_hdmi structure which makes it more complicated than it needs to be.
Move those structures to be contained by vc4_hdmi and update the code accordingly.

setting struct drm_encoder->base.type = VC4_* seems very wrong, when previously we were setting struct vc4_hdmi_encoder->base.type (struct vc4_encoder->type).
So the structure layout now is that vc4_hdmi embeds vc4_hdmi_encoder as encoder. So &hdmi->encoder is a pointer to vc4_hdmi_encoder. vc4_hdmi_encoder's base is since that patch a struct vc4_encoder. and vc4_encoder's base is a drm_encoder.
so encoder being a drm_encoder is correct there.
However, drm_encoder's base is drm_mode_object that does have a type field, which is an uint32_t, which will accept a VC4_ENCODER_TYPE_* just fine...
Now, drm_encoder_init will then kick in and call drm_mode_object_add which will override it to a proper value and since the clock select bit in the PV is the same for both HDMI0 and HDMI1, everything works just fine...
Good catch, I'll fix it. And I guess it's a good indication we don't need a separate HDMI0 and HDMI1 encoder type.
